Transaction 7177053d91178324dbf8a9d5920ae77d21e54ac8b1ea3c01054344000c7e605e
1 Input
1 Output
-
7177053d91178324dbf8a9d5920ae77d21e54ac8b1ea3c01054344000c7e605e:0
- value
- 203556
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3bc4818b80e69b9f89123fcdc0c59fe99ed69eb475cccf96f8acb67f2b294822
- address
- bc1p80zgrzuqu6delzgj8lxup3vlax0dd845whxvl9hc4jm872effq3qqa3lrw